Output 37a3ab8ca22c6637055bf7b9061db5e15be26afef2f9f1cc5dcbd666a1c88826:13

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bc04a77584494db1d015d17ec987f182487ce59 OP_EQUAL
address
3LGMT6BWAHrnfVqxnHk7HYVDCJPjZ3TYdc
transaction
37a3ab8ca22c6637055bf7b9061db5e15be26afef2f9f1cc5dcbd666a1c88826
spent
true